Foundation problems can lead to a variety of structural concerns within a property. Common issues include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ation itself. These issues often result from so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ction. Addressing these problems early through professional foundation repair can help mitigate more extensive damage, reduce repair costs, and maintain the property's value.

Foundation Repair Cost - The average cost for foundation repair services typically ranges from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s may be closer to $2,000, while extensive underpinning can exceed $10,000.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ific needs.
Crack Repair Expenses - Repairing cracks in a foundation generally costs between $500 and $2,500. Small cracks might be repaired for around $500, whereas larger or multiple cracks could require more extensive work and higher costs.
Pier and Beam Foundation Costs - Services for pier and beam foundation stabilization or replacement often range from $3,000 to $10,000. The price varies based on the size of the home and the severity of the foundation issues.
Cost Factors - The total cost for foundation repair depends on factors such as soil condition, foundation type, and the repair method chosen. Contact local service providers for accurate estimates based on specific property con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ation problems?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ors or windows that stick or don't close properly, and gaps around window or door frames.
How long does home fo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age, but most repairs can be completed within a few days to a week.
Are there different types of foundation repair methods? Yes, options include underpinning, mudjacking, piering, and crack injection, among others, depending on the specific issue and foundation type.
Is foundation repair necessary if I notice minor cracks? Minor cracks may not always require repair, but it's recommended to have a professional assessment to determine if they indicate underlying issues.
How can I prevent future foundation problems? Proper drainage, maintaining soil moisture levels around the foundation, and addressing any plumbing leaks can help reduce the risk of future issues.
